On the stability with temperature of the dislocation structure in 6061Al-15vol%SiC composites as studied by hardness and differential scanning calorimetry

The relative difference between the average dislocation density of 6061Al-15vol% SiC composites investigated by two independent methods (namely hardness, H, and differential scanning calorimetry, DSC), is discussed. They are interpreted in terms of the "actual" temperature at which the measurements are made with each technique. The present analysis accounts for the high microstructural stability of these composites at elevated temperatures. (C) 2003 Kluwer Academic Publishers.
